My Project
The auto-darkening welding helmets will be used by all students when beginning to learn to weld. They will help the students see their work and the work area clearly when striking an arc and begin the welding process.
This newer technology of auto darkening helmets, the students will learn faster and have more control of the welding process.
By being able to see better, there is less possibility of getting burned in the process.
The older style helmets makes learning harder for the beginning welder and they become frustrated very easy. The newer type of helmet will be a big safety improvement and learning made easier.
